Output e383b9b17759610b2ce19f86b1443cb14d6484e1a33e8462cf3f978deaa1ddf2:2

value
25491190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9cac33539e9ab355445586a7b66f80e7a35c7f9 OP_EQUAL
address
MPNwL37FwhUnqUv1jsuaJa1htqJCozwQUB
transaction
e383b9b17759610b2ce19f86b1443cb14d6484e1a33e8462cf3f978deaa1ddf2
spent
true